> On 02.02.2017 20:08, Jan Filipiak wrote:
>> Hi,
>>
>> if its a kafka stream app, its most likely going to store its offsets
>> in kafka rather than zookeeper.
>> You can use the --new-consumer option to check for kafka stored offsets.

>> On 01.02.2017 21:14, Ara Ebrahimi wrote:
>>> Hi,
>>>
>>> For a subset of our topics we get this error:
>>>
>>> $KAFKA_HOME/bin/kafka-consumer-offset-checker.sh --group
>>> argyle-streams --topic topic_name --zookeeper $ZOOKEEPERS
>>> [2017-02-01 12:08:56,115] WARN WARNING: ConsumerOffsetChecker is
>>> deprecated and will be dropped in releases following 0.9.0. Use
>>> ConsumerGroupCommand instead. (kafka.tools.ConsumerOffsetChecker$)
>>> Exiting due to: org.apache.zookeeper.KeeperException$NoNodeException:
>>> KeeperErrorCode = NoNode for
>>> /consumers/streams-app/offsets/topic_name/2.
>>>
>>> All topics are created via the same process but a few of them report
>>> this error.
>>>
>>> Why I check in zk there’s noting under /consumers:
>>>
>>> zookeeper-client -server $ZOOKEEPERS -cmd ls /consumers
>>>
>>> WATCHER::
>>>
>>> WatchedEvent state:SyncConnected type:None path:null
>>> []
>>>
>>> But the kafka-consumer-offset-checker does work for many topics
>>> anyway, and it fails for a few.
>>>
>>> Why does this happen? How can I fix it?
